Data Sanitization and Cleaning Best Practices for Text Lists

To achieve the cleanest results when preparing data lists for databases, email marketing campaigns, or academic bibliographies, keep these practical formatting tips in mind:

  • Verify One Entry per Row: Ensure that every separate item occupies its own individual line. If your raw data contains comma-separated values, convert commas to line breaks before deduplicating.
  • Leave Trim Lines Enabled: Accidental spaces at the beginning or end of text lines are the most common cause of missed duplicates. Trimming outer whitespace ensures accurate matching.
  • Evaluate Capitalization Needs: If your list represents email addresses, URLs, or product SKUs where case does not alter meaning, disable Case-Sensitive to merge all variations into a single clean entry. Which occurrence of a duplicate line is preserved?

The deduplicator always keeps the very first occurrence of a line in your original text. All subsequent identical occurrences throughout the list are automatically discarded.

How does case-sensitivity affect duplicate detection?

When Case-Sensitive is disabled, entries like “Apple” and “apple” are recognized as identical duplicates and merged. Enabling Case-Sensitive treats different capitalizations as distinct unique entries, preserving both in your output.

Why does the Trim Lines feature improve deduplication accuracy?

The Trim Lines option strips invisible leading tabs and trailing spaces before comparing character strings. Because computers treat spaces as distinct characters, trimming outer whitespace prevents formatted lines from escaping duplicate detection.
